Use OpenCode inside VS Code with a WebView chat UI. This extension connects to an OpenCode server (opencode serve) over HTTP/SSE, translates the event stream into the UI protocol, and renders it in the sidebar.

opencodeGui.opencodePath: path to theopencodeexecutableopencodeGui.serverBaseUrl: defaulthttp://127.0.0.1:4096
If you set a non-local base URL, the extension will only connect (it won’t auto-start a server).opencodeGui.selectedModel: default model (provider/model)opencodeGui.selectedAgent: default agent nameopencodeGui.configDir: passOPENCODE_CONFIG_DIRwhen starting the server (useful for oh-my-opencode profiles)opencodeGui.runningWatchdogMs: abort a running session if no SSE events are received for this long (ms). Set to0to disable.opencodeGui.serverIdleShutdownMs: stop the local server (only if auto-started by this extension) after all channels are closed and idle for this long (ms). Set to0to disable.
OpenCode supports JSON and JSONC (JSON with comments). Typical locations:
- Project:
<workspace>/.opencode/opencode.jsonc(or.json) - Project (oh-my-opencode):
<workspace>/.opencode/oh-my-opencode.json - User config (macOS/Linux):
~/.config/opencode/opencode.jsonc(or.json) - User config (oh-my-opencode):
~/.config/opencode/oh-my-opencode.json - Credentials:
~/.local/share/opencode/auth.json
On Windows, these locations follow the OS equivalents of the XDG folders (commonly %APPDATA%\\opencode for config and %LOCALAPPDATA%\\opencode for data), unless you override with XDG_CONFIG_HOME / XDG_DATA_HOME.
Security: auth.json contains API keys/tokens. Do not paste it into issues or screenshots.
